Israel’s military, refusing to treat the 34-day battle with Hizbullah as a war, kept its commanders away from the front and sent soldiers on poorly-planned missions in Lebanon.

An investigation by an outside panel concluded that the General Staff did not treat the Hizbullah rocket strikes against Israel as a war, rather a security exercise. The report by a team led by [Res.] Maj. Gen. Yoram Yair said commanders relayed unclear orders and failed to fulfill even tactical missions. read more

Vice Premier Shimon Peres said that if he becomes president he will authorize the release of Palestinian prisoners, including jailed Fatah leader Marwan Barghouti, Channel 2 reported on Wednesday.

Peres met with Prime Minister Ehud Olmert on Wednesday evening at the Prime Minster’s Office in Jerusalem.

The two discussed issues relating to Peres’s ministry as well as the vice premier’s candidacy for the Presidency. read more

The success of the raid was the greatest Israel Defense Forces achievement during the war, and according to Israeli assessments, it prevented Hezbollah leader, Hassan Nasrallah, from being able to carry out his threats and strike central Israel with missiles.

The air attack of 13 July struck the Zelzal and Fajr missiles in the Hezbollah arsenal, both made in Iran. The range of the Zelzal can endanger the Tel Aviv area from Lebanon. read more

Parsha Noach 5767: Contrasting Noach and Avraham Avinu

By Moshe Burt

We read in our parsha that “These are the generations of No’ach: No’ach was a righteous man and perfect in his generations, and No’ach walked with G’d.” (Sefer Breish’t, Perek 6, posuk 9.) The Imrei Shefer comments on the Midrash regarding the words; “These are the generations of No’ach …” that the flood was directly attributable to No’ach’s behavior. According to the Midrash, “he [No’ach]… caused the flood by not protesting against the corrupt actions of the members of his generation.” (Torah Gems, Aharon Yaakov Greenberg, Sefer Breish’t, page 56) read more
